All around great truck, however it was in a sort of leap year for lug patterns, and it is hard to find any rims with the 5 on 135 pattern. However the 5.4 well makes up for this in power and torque. The overhead cam and bullet proof block make it a power house for this little body. However the Mass air flow sensor is crap. Pure crap.
